Access Control in the Workplace: Securing Office Spaces

A commercial access control system helps businesses securely manage who can enter their premises. Commercial building access control systems allow only authorised personnel to enter an area or building using credentials such as cards, keypads and biometric data.  

Access control for office or commercial buildings also provides an audit trail that businesses can use to track who entered at what time. Entry data from commercial door access control systems is helpful in detecting any suspicious activity, as each unlock attempt is logged and recorded. Access control systems can also be integrated with other security systems such as CCTV video surveillance systems, intrusion alarms and fire safety systems.  

Benefits of Access Control for Commercial Buildings 

  1. Increased Security

The use of an access control solution contributes to the reduction of internal and external break-in, theft, and vandalism on your property.  An access control system can also allow you to limit access so that only specific personnel with the right clearance level have access to certain areas of your building.  

  1. Maintain Electronic Logs

A properly functioning access control system can keep track of who is coming and going from your building by electronically logging entries and exits.  This is a valuable tool to assist with investigating an incident after it has occurred, reviewing real-time user data, and establishing building operation efficiencies.  

  1. Avoid Issues with Lost Keys

If a building tenant or team member loses a key to the building or office, the only way to ensure security is to change all the locks.  An access control system can remedy this so that if an access card or fob is lost, it can be immediately removed from the system’s database and a new one be issued.  This can also be helpful if a building tenant moves out of the building, allowing you to remove all their associated credentials quickly.  

Similarly, if a tenant loses their access card and needs to enter the building, an access control system can allow you to open the door remotely from a workstation.  This is often accompanied with a security camera system, which allows you to visually verify the person’s identity.  

  1. Improved Traffic Flow

By integrating an access control solution with any combination of elevators, and door solutions, you can improve the flow of pedestrian traffic within your facility.  This improves efficiencies while also ensuring people do not enter or exit areas, they are not permitted to be in.  

  1. Manage Occupancy Levels

For compliance with safety regulations, security, and ensuring a comfortable environment for occupants you can also manage occupancy levels in particular areas.

  1. Integration with Other Security Services

To get the most out of your access control system, it should be built to integrate with the other security and building management systems. When working together, these integrations can help with building efficiency and increased security.   

Using IP/BACnet, Entro access door controllers can integrate with smart building management systems (BMS) to provide occupancy information. This type of integration can lead to improved building performance, reduced energy usage and a more comfortable environment for occupants and visitors.
